DUBAI, UAE, June 9, 2024
/CNW/ -- The 1 Billion Followers Summit, organised by the New Media
Academy, has unveiled a series of announcements for its highly
anticipated third edition, including the introduction of new
ambassadors, a funding program and $1M award for purpose-driven content.
The announcement comes following the preparatory meetings held
from 6 to 8 June at Emirates Towers, Dubai. The meetings, which brought
together over 25 global experts and content creators, successfully
shaped a rich and engaging agenda for the new edition, themed
"Content for Good," scheduled for 11-13
January 2025.

Key initiatives and programs
The Summit's preparatory meetings unveiled a US $1 million prize for content creators whose
work embodies the "Content for Good" theme and generates a positive
impact on communities.
The audience will have the power to nominate their favourite
content creators for this award, and shortlisted finalists will be
determined by public vote, with the ultimate winners selected by a
panel of experts during the 3-day summit.
The meetings also unveiled the 1B Pitches; a key program for the upcoming
summit and an initiative to provide funding and support for content
creators with groundbreaking ideas. The program underscores the
summit's dedication to fostering innovation and empowering media
and content entrepreneurs.
Participants will have the opportunity to pitch their ideas to
major investors and businesses seeking to sponsor innovative

The meetings also unveiled the 1 Billion Followers Summit
Ambassadors, which include Ahmed
El Ghandour, and the Anazala Family including
Anas Marwah and Asala Maleh, who
will help promote the event and amplify its mission, and other
ambassadors are set to be announced later.
El Ghandour is known for his popular YouTube program "Al
Daheeh" and was named among the Arab world's most influential
people in 2018. Marwah and Asala are the duo behind the successful
Anazala family YouTube channel which has set 3 Guinness World
Records and won the Kids' Choice Award.
